Property Partition

Dear Sir/Madam,request suggestion on the below situation:

Property is in the name of my paternal grandmother who is no more, There is no will of hers.My grand mother has two sons and one daughter(All married). Now my father who is the eldest has spent lot of money in the renovation/construction of the old house thinking that he will be living with undivided family after retirement.. But after sometime my uncle's motive has changed and he is asking for partition. please suggest as to what share my father will get and whether my aunt is having any right over the property?what is the procedure for property partition

As per Hindu Succession Act, all the 2 sons ( your father & Uncle) & the married daughter (your aunty) will get equal share of the property.

For Partition of the property, your have to go for partition deed & get it registered, as per the provision of Registration Act. There will one Partition Deed. For your convenience, in the deed itself, you should mention who will hold the original one. Others can have certified copy of it.
